我有SQL Management Studio 10.50.1600.1
,我在Outline statements
中启用了Tools -> Options -> Text Editor -> Transact-SQL -> IntelliSense
,但是它没有在BEGIN
语句中给我扩展器。
我还验证了我所在的查询窗口启用了IntelliSense,并禁用了SQL CMD模式。
此外,我已经确认我没有连接到低级服务器,我已连接到版本为10.50.2500.0
的服务器。
最后,我已经验证了数据库本身的版本,它是一个v100
数据库。
注意:实际的IntelliSense也没有工作,这是一个SQL Express实例,我不知道这有什么不同,但我想我可能会提到它。< / p>
答案 0 :(得分:1)
验证您的安装符合these requirements。安装SQL Server 2008 R2 SP2。这应该使SSMS版本达到10.50.4000。应用Service Pack后,检查问题是否已解决。
如果这不能解决智能感知问题,则下一步是重新安装VS 2010 SP1。
有关冲突的更多信息可以通过KB2531482找到。我见过使用SSMS 2008 R2 SP2仍然打破智能感知的安装。 VS 2010 SP1重新安装能够解决。
答案 1 :(得分:0)
这发生在我的ssms 2014和2016预览中。
我无法尝试重新安装这个和那个。
所以我刚刚创建了一些键盘快捷键,用于&#34;隐藏选择&#34;和#34;切换概述扩展&#34;。因此,我必须选择概述的内容,但它总比没有好。不是太麻烦。对我来说,一个可行的解决方案可能适合你。